Explanation / Answer

                N2O4(g) --------------------> 2NO2(g)

I                0.027                                  0

C                 -x                                       2x

E             0.027-x                                  2x

          Kc    = [NO2]^2/[N2O4]

         0.36   = (2x)^2/(0.027-x)

         0.36*(0.027-x) = 4x^2

            x = 0.0217

      [N2O4]   = 0.027-x   = 0.027-0.0217   = 0.0053M

The concen tration of N2O4 at equilibrium = 0.0053M

[NO2]   = 2x    = 2*0.0217   = 0.0434M

The concentration of NO2 at equilibrium   = 0.0434M
